#127450 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#127450 is composed of 7.1% red, 45.5%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 31%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 158 degrees, a saturation of 73.1% and a lightness of 26.3%. #127450 color hex could be obtained by blending #24e8a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006666.

Shades and Tints of #127450

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020e0a is the darkest color, while #fcf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#127450

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#404644 is the less saturated color, while #038354 is the most saturated one.
